A circuit board, often called a PCB or printed circuit card, is the foundation of most electronic devices. Whether it is a computer motherboard, an electrical circuit card, a superhigh frequency circuit card, or a simple development board, the function is the same: supply a stable system for components and connect them with conductive traces. A circuit board constructed from layers of copper, laminate, and insulating material permits designers to produce portable systems that would be difficult to build with loose cables alone. When individuals ask what is a motherboard, what does a motherboard do, or how do printed circuit card work, the solution is that it supports and adjoins electronic parts such as resistors, capacitors, semiconductors, adapters, and integrated circuits so the device can function as planned.

Once the design is full, the task moves into PCB fabrication and PCB manufacturing. PCB fabrication companies, PCB fabricators, and PCB manufacturers change the electronic design into a physical board. This process can consist of PCB lamination, exploration, plating, etching, solder mask application, silkscreen printing, and surface completing. Different products are selected depending upon the application, such as FR4, Rogers PCB material, ceramic PCB material, aluminum PCB boards, polyimide flex PCB, or other specialized laminates. Because the material's dielectric properties affect signal speed, impedance, and general electrical behavior, understanding what is dielectric constant or dielectric constant meaning is important in board design. In high frequency PCBs, RF boards, and high frequency printed motherboard projects, selecting the right laminate can be equally as important as choosing the appropriate components.

Fiducial marks PCB, PCB fiducials, fiducial PCB, and fiducial marks help assembly makers recognize board placement during pick-and-place and solder printing. PCB stencil and circuit board stencil are used in SMT process and stencil in PCB process to apply solder paste precisely. When individuals ask how to read a PCB board, how to identify parts on a circuit board, or how to read circuit board markings, they are typically attempting to understand silkscreen tags, component identifiers, board alignment, and part function.
